Dave Grohl dedicates “My Hero” to medic who aided with 2015 broken leg

Every Foo Fighters fan remembers when Dave Grohl broke his leg on stage in Sweden in 2015 and somehow managed to finish the show.  His ability to do so was thanks, in part, to a Swedish medic that wrapped his foot and put it in an elevated position.  Read more: Vans introduce Shark Week collection...

Spotify shuts down direct music uploading for independent artists

Spotify has changed the way artists can upload music, now prohibiting individual musicians from putting their songs on the streaming service directly.  The new move requires a third party to be involved in the business of uploads.  Read more: Anthony Green pulls off epic crowdsurf to the ocean at Warped Tour stop The company announced...
